However, the power of ISY software comes with notable trade-offs. Its interface, while functional, lacks the polished, app-based user experience of platforms like SmartThings or Hubitat. Configuration often requires navigating a Java-based admin console or a web interface that assumes technical literacy. Programming complex scenes may involve learning ISY’s unique logic syntax or writing network resources. For the average consumer accustomed to tapping a colorful icon on a smartphone, ISY software presents a steep learning curve. Additionally, its hardware dependence—typically running on a dedicated Polisy or eisy device—adds upfront cost and complexity compared to cloud-dependent hubs. Nevertheless, for the pro-sumer, the developer, or the home automation enthusiast, this complexity is not a flaw but a feature. The lack of abstraction means total control, and the local processing (rather than cloud dependency) ensures that automation continues even during internet outages.
